Implementing Daily Routines
Establishing a practical routine is essential for a healthy cat. These routines ensure the animal remains physically active and mentally stimulated, preventing behavioral issues. A consistent schedule for feeding, play, and grooming not only keeps the cat clean and healthy but also provides a sense of security. This structure reduces stress for both the pet and the owner, creating a predictable and peaceful household.
Maintain a consistent feeding schedule to regulate digestion and energy levels.
Engage in daily interactive play sessions to satisfy hunting instincts.
Schedule regular veterinary check-ups to monitor overall health.
Provide vertical spaces like cat trees to encourage natural climbing behavior.
Litter Box Logistics
Effective waste management is a critical component of cat practical. The litter box is the cornerstone of indoor sanitation, requiring diligent maintenance to ensure hygiene and odor control. Selecting the right type of litter and cleaning the box daily are non-negotiable aspects of responsible ownership. A clean environment prevents medical issues such as urinary tract infections and ensures the cat remains comfortable using the designated area.
Nutrition and Health Management
Practicality in feeding involves choosing a diet that offers maximum nutrition with minimal effort. High-quality commercial diets are formulated to meet all of a cat's dietary needs, eliminating the guesswork associated with homemade meals. Monitoring portion sizes is crucial to preventing obesity, a common issue that can lead to diabetes and joint problems. A balanced diet directly correlates with longevity and a reduced risk of chronic illness.
